Abstract :
The cobalt(II)–lanthanide(III) heteronuclear complexes [Ln(H2O)4Co2(TTHA)(SCN)2]·H3O+ (H6TTHA = triethylenetetraaminehexaacetic acid, Ln = La(2), Ce(3)) have been synthesized based on a binuclear building block of [Co2(H2TTHA)(H2O)2] in [Co2(H2TTHA)(H2O)2]·4H2O (1). Single-crystal structures show that complex 1 is a binuclear complex, containing the [Co2(H2TTHA)(H2O)2] unit as a useful building block. Adding the La3 + and Ce3 + ions to this synthesis system, two new 3d-4f mixed complexes 2 and 3 were obtained. Complexes 2 and 3 show 3D framework, comprising an infinite 1D (one-dimensional) chain based on heterometallic Ln2Co2 (Ln = La(2), Ce(3)). Further investigations such as IR spectra, UV–vis spectra, TGA, XRD and magnetic properties were studied.
